The last novel that Austen completed before she died. The most mature. A story of second chances.

Anne Elliot turned away her love Frederick Wentworth. Years go by and they are in the same social circles, outwardly aloof, and suffering aching hearts.

Does Wentworth’s quick glances mean more than they appear? Can Anne, a woman past her youth, overcome her self-consciousness and emotional confusion? Will the tension between the two be resolved? Find out in this last classic written by one of the top selling authors of all time.

Review:
"Critics, especially [recently], value "Persuasion" highly, as the author's 'most deeply felt fiction, ' 'the novel which in the end the experienced reader of Jane Austen puts at the head of the list.' . . . Anne wins back Wentworth and wins over the reader; we may, like him, end up thinking Anne's character 'perfection itself.'" -from the Introduction by Judith Terry
